I visited this black owned establishment on Thursday, October 20, 2022. Prior to arrival, I ordered my items online. I read the reviews and saw that there were certain items that were recommended highly. I ordered the following items online: Stuffed cinnamon roll with pecan praline, Oreo banana pudding, and the Sweet peachy tea. It was about a 20 minute wait and I was notified that my order was ready at 4 PM. Upon arrival, I noticed that they have plenty of street parking and also a parking deck further down from the establishment. There’s also parking across the street that charges five dollars per day. You can also pay to park at the Apex Museum, which is a short distance walk away. The street parking has a two hour max, which can be paid via an app, text, or online. I decided to park on the street and didn’t pay since I was only there for about five minutes to pick up my to go order. I didn’t have any issues when I came back out to my car. This establishment is located in Downtown Atlanta, so please be alert and aware of your surroundings at all times! I would advise anyone who patronizes this business to go during the daytime for added visibility. Right outside of the establishment, they had a stereo playing nice music and also an outdoor seating area. Upon entry into the business, I noticed it was clean, modern, and colorful. I was warmly greeted by the employee at the front desk, and I informed her that I purchased an online order. She asked for my name and proceeded to hand me my order. I would advise everyone to check their orders before leaving because she forgot to give me my Sweet peachy tea I purchased. I had to inquire about this and open the refrigerator to get the tea myself. Also, they don’t appear to have a public restroom for patrons. There are three separate tables indoors for patrons to be seated. They also have a huge Love chalk wall that allows patrons to write messages on the board. This is a nice, unique, fun, and interactive touch. It appears they have a 92 A health score which is decent, but I would expect it to be higher since this establishment just opened not too long ago. I decided to wait until I reached home to sample the treats I ordered. The Sweet peachy tea was not overly sweet and quite balanced. I could taste the fusion of the peach, strawberry, and tea. The Cinnamon roll was a bit misleading. I wouldn’t say it was stuffed, but rather topped instead. The Cinnamon roll also had a few hardened areas. The softer middle had a tasty fusion of peaches, pecans, and nuts. The Oreo pudding was definitely a unique dish. I’ve never seen or heard of Oreo banana pudding before so I had to give it a try. The Oreo banana pudding was pretty good. At first it seemed it didn’t have a good balance of pudding and crust, but once I began to dig into the dish I noticed that it was slightly balanced with Oreos, bananas, and pudding. I think this establishment has a unique variety of flavors, but I feel they should call their Cinnamon rolls topped not stuffed. There’s nothing stuffed inside of the Cinnamon roll itself. I also feel that they could work on making them a bit softer on the outside. I probably won’t return in the future, but it was nice to experience a black owned establishment that offers unique flavors of banana pudding, cinnamon rolls, and other varieties of items.
